
Where an exhaust passes through a sidewall too close to a soffit, the venting must
extend past the soffit by transitioning to vertical as shown below.

This illustrates the scenario where indoor air is used for combustion. Where combustion air is
drawn from outdoors, combustion venting should also transition to vertical and terminations
should observe the limitations shown for rooftop terminations.
3.7.7 Indoor air combustion air intake
An “Indoor Combustion Air installation” can be described as air for combustion that is taken
from the air surrounding the boiler.
Warning
When using indoor air options, supply adequate combustion air to the boiler room
according to the requirements of all applicable codes.
